Wozart is a blue fish musician that appeared in the first four the Legendary Starfy series games and only had a story role in the first three. They usually play the Tone of Ocean, but also play the Ocean Saxophone in Densetsu no Starfy 3.

In Densetsu no Starfy

Starfy and Moe meet Wozart in Deep Sea (Stage 5). Wozart and Moe both tell Starfy that Wozart's Tone of Ocean has been stolen. A flashback plays where Wozart shows Moe the Tone of Ocean only to have it stolen by Blantern and two Buranko after the stage turns dark. the Tone of Ocean is then hidden in a large side-scrolling room with arrow buttons which change the direction that the screen is scrolling when Starfy uses Star Spin on them, depending on the direction that the arrows are facing. After locating the missing Tone of Ocean instrument, Wozart badly plays the song of the same name (it is suspected that Wozart's Tone of Ocean is unfortunately a counterfeit and by a stroke of luck Starfy and Moe find the real one later). This shocks Starfy and Moe, but it also frightens off a pair of Nogo that were blocking Starfy and Moe's path.

Wotsaruto also appears in the background of the sound test after completion of the main game. Selecting any option on the sound test will show Wotsaruto playing the Tone of Ocean.

In Densetsu no Starfy 2

Wozart's Photograph

In Pitch Dark Cave

Starfy and Moe meet Wozart again in Pitch Dark Cave (Stage 6-1), where Wozart talks to Moe. Wozart has a flashback, where the ground shakes and Puchi Ogura #6, wearing a Kigurumi appears and notices Wozart. The Puchi Ogura recognizes Wozart as a famous musician and asks them to compose him a theme song. After refusing, the Puchi Ogura gets angry, causing Wozart to run away. Later, in the present, the ground shakes and Puchi Ogura #6 wearing the Kigurumi appears in person. After a brief argument with Wozart, the Puchi Ogura snaps and kidnaps Wozart.

Starfy and Moe later catch up with Puchi Ogura #6. Puchi Ogura #6 talks to Wozart, modeling the song he wants Wozart to compose. Wozart, still refusing to compose, angers the Puchi Ogura who grabs and walks off with them. After catching up with Puchi Ogura #6 again, Moe intervenes and stops Puchi Ogura #6 from hurting Wozart. Moe offers to make, and even sing, a song for Puchi Ogura #6, which the Puchi Ogura allows. Moe begins to sing, causing the area to shake itself and rocks to fall from the ceiling. This frightens not only Starfy and Wozart, but also the Puchi Ogura. This causes the Kigurumi to deflate, revealing himself to Moe, Starfy, and Wozart. Seeing that his lies have been revealed, Puchi Ogura #6 flees, leaving behind a Key which opens several keyholes around the area, one of which leads to the treasure chest containing the Kombu Mawashi at the end of the Stage 6-1.

In Moe's House

After defeating Ogura for the first time, a sound test option is available in Moe's House. When the music is played, Wotsaruto appears to be playing it with the Tone of Ocean, and Moe appears to be singing the song.

In Densetsu no Starfy 3

Wozart playing the Tone of Ocean in Densetsu no Starfy 3.

Starfy, Starly, and Moe meet Wozart in the third stage of the Gabun Ocean Trench, where they stop the trio from moving forward. They claim that before passing by Gabun, it's common practice to put him to sleep first. They tell the trio to watch close as they play the Tone of Ocean, but Gabun stays wide awake, saying that they're tired of hearing the same song over and over, shocking the musician.

After Wozart's failure, Starfy suggests that if Gabun's tired of hearing the same song, they could just make a new one. Moe boldly offers to sing Gabun a lullaby, to which Starfy says not to, with Wozart agreeing and telling Moe that he's tone deaf. After Moe gets angry, Wozart gets an idea, and says that they heard that the Legendary Instruments (Japanese: でんせつのがっき) used by the "Legendary Band" (Japanese: でんせつのバンド) were buried somewhere around the area. Wozart leaves the trio to locate three legendary instruments: Starfy finds the Legendary Guitar, Starly finds the Legendary Bass, and together the siblings find the Legendary Drums (given to them by the original members of the band, Gekojii, Gekyojii, and Jiilacanth, respectively). After meeting back up with Wozart, Starly and Moe claim that they're playing the bass and drums, respectively, so Wozart says that they'll play the guitar they recently bought. But Starly says that one of the Legendary Instruments is already a guitar and that Starfy is playing it. Wondering what they'll do with their guitar, Moe snatches it from them and says that it's their thanks for helping them out (and obtaining the Guitar Stuff Item as a result). Wozart, flustered, then asks what instrument they'll play, to which Moe says that they can just play the Tone of Ocean. Wozart then says that it doesn't fit in with the others, which Starly says not to worry about. Telling Moe that it's up to him, the clam begins to do something to the Tone of Ocean, much to Wozart's horror. When he's finished, the Tone of Ocean becomes a saxophone called the Sax of the Ocean (Japanese: 海のサックス), which Wozart uses in the band (albeit hesitantly). When they rock out, Gabun enjoys the music a lot, and it causes him to fall asleep.

In Densetsu no Starfy 4

Wotsaruto does not appear in the story. However, they can seen in the level selection screen of Degil's Castle. Tapping them will give the player five Pearls.

Name Origin

  • Wozart's name is most likely a combination of the word Uo (魚), meaning "fish", and the name of the famous composer and musician, Wolfgang Amadeus Mozart (or モーツァルト in Japanese).
